# Ultimate Guide to BBoy Clothing: Style, Culture, and Where to Find It

Bboy clothing is more than just a fashion statement; it's a symbol of culture, creativity, and dedication. Born from the streets of New York City, breakdancing, or breaking, has evolved into a global phenomenon, and its fashion is no exception. This guide will take you through the essentials of bboy clothing, from its historical roots to modern trends, and provide insights on where to find authentic pieces.

The History of BBoy Clothing

Origins of BBoy Fashion

The origins of bboy clothing are deeply rooted in the hip-hop culture of the 1970s. Breakdancing emerged as a form of expression during the disco era, and its participants needed clothing that allowed for of movement. Traditional streetwear, such as baggy jeans, t-shirts, and sneakers, became the foundation of bboy attire.

Essential BBoy Clothing Items

T-Shirts

T-shirts are a staple in any bboy's wardrobe. They come in various designs, from plain and simple to intricate with graffiti art and logos. Comfort and breathability are key, so materials like cotton and moisture-wicking fabrics are preferred.

Baggy Jeans

Baggy jeans are another essential piece. They allow for a full range of motion, which is crucial for breakdancing moves. Colors like black, blue, and grey are popular, but many bboys opt for jeans with unique patterns or patches.

Sneakers

Sneakers are not just for comfort; they are a critical part of bboy fashion. Brands like Adidas, Puma, and Nike offer specialized sneakers designed for dancers. These sneakers often feature reinforced soles and breathable materials to support long hours of dancing.

Tracksuits

Tracksuits are a favorite among bboys for their comfort and style. They come in various colors and patterns, and many bboys customize them with patches, graffiti art, or personal designs.

Caps and Beanies

Caps and beanies are not just accessories; they complete the overall look. They protect the head from the sun and add a touch of style. Many bboys prefer caps with logos or designs that reflect their personal style.

Tips for Styling BBoy Clothing

Layering

Layering is a great way to add depth and style to your bboy outfit. Combine baggy jeans with a loose t-shirt, and add a tracksuit on top for a complete look. Layering also helps in adapting to different weather conditions.

Accessorizing

Accessorizing can elevate your bboy outfit. Add a cap, beanie, or even a pair of statement sneakers to complete your look. Accessories should complement your outfit and reflect your personal style.

Comfort and Mobility

Comfort and mobility are key when styling bboy clothing. Ensure that your outfit allows for a full range of motion and doesn't restrict your movements. Choose fabrics that are breathable and moisture-wicking.
